Basilica of Saint Mary of the Chorus
Church
Photo: User Spike,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Basilica of Saint Mary of Coro is a baroque Roman Catholic parish church and minor basilica completed in 1774. It is located in the "Parte Vieja" of the city of San Sebastián, Gipuzkoa, Basque Country, Spain. Basilica of Saint Mary of the Chorus is situated 180 metres northwest of San Fermin.
